- Summary:
- The report looks closely at the plans of academic library directors to pay for library conference attendance for their personnel. The study gives detailed data on annual spending, expected spending, and on the types of conferences that librarians consider critical. Library directors, deans and other high level officials also relate the ideas and topics on which they would like to see future conferences. The report also gives detailed data on the extent to which decision-making on conferences is centralized. Data is based on a survey of more than 80 top library personnel.Data in the report is broken out by many different institutional and personal characteristics of the survey participants including size, type, public/private status and tuition level of the institutions, and age and gender of the individuals participating in the survey.
